1920-1922 Bashkiria Famine: Over 650,000 Deaths
The 1920-1922 famine in Bashkiria resulted in over 650,000 deaths (21.7% population decrease), caused by drought, disease (cholera), post-war destitution, and food confiscation; foreign aid, particularly from the USA, helped mitigate the crisis.

Neanderthal Fingerprint Suggests Artistic Expression
Spanish researchers discovered a 42,000-43,000-year-old granite pebble featuring a Neanderthal fingerprint and a red ochre dot, interpreted as a possible depiction of a human face, suggesting artistic capabilities among Neanderthals.

Trump's Demand to Arrest Malema Sparks Controversy in South Africa
South African President Cyril Ramaphosa refused President Trump's demand to arrest opposition leader Julius Malema for repeatedly chanting "Kill the Boer," citing South Africa's freedom of speech laws and a 2022 court ruling; however, critics argue the chant incites violence against farmers.
